What is FirstBell's core offering?
FirstBell publishes one under-covered U.S. company story each market day before the open. This includes its background, current events, and why it's relevant today, presented in plain English.
What information is available for free with FirstBell?
Free users receive the 'Stock of the Day' daily, its story, price chart, key stats, a 52-week view, and a morning notification before the market opens.
What are the benefits of FirstBell Premium?
FirstBell Premium offers two additional Spotlight stocks daily, conviction scoring, category context, deeper fundamental analysis (income statement, balance sheet, cash flow), analyst targets, and full valuation detail.
How does FirstBell differ from other stock apps?
FirstBell focuses on under-the-radar mid- and small-cap U.S. companies ($300M–$10B), avoiding repetitive mega-cap headlines. It emphasizes transparency with its reasoning, numbers, and track record.
